This request for a recorded exemption is submitted by Robert M. and Deborah K.
Carney. The parcel of land on which this proposal is being made is described as
part of the W2 NE4 of Section 4, T3N, R66W of the 6th P.M. , Weld County,
Colorado. The property lies within the Urban Growth Boundary areas of the Towns
of Gilcrest and Platteville. The Gilcrest and Platteville Planning Boards
reviewed this application and found no conflict with their interests .
Weld County Road. 38 provides existing access to the property. Both proposed lots
would be served by septic systems. The applicant has applied for a permit for
a well to be shared between the two parcels. At the present time, no residence
exists on either lot.
The property under consideration is Lot B of RE-592, which was approved by the
Board in 1983. The approval of RE-592 divided a 75 acre parcel into 68 and 7
acres, more or less . The existing 7 acre parcel, which is Lot A of RE-592, lies
north and west of the subject site and contains a residence. The applicant is
now requesting to further subdivide this property into two parcels of 61 and 7
acres, more or less.
It is the opinion of the Department of Planning Services' staff that sufficient
reasons have not been given by the applicant to warrant creating an additional
lot at this timB. The applicant's wish to provide a rural residence for their
daughter and continue to farm the remainder of the property. The agricultural
policy section of the Comprehensive Plan allows for the property owner to
subdivide for a family member employed on the farm; however, there has been no
indication that the Carney' s daughter will be involved in the operation of the
farm. Staff believes the applicants' intent can be accomplished without a
resubdivision of the parcel, as the parcel is eligible for a building permit as
it exists now.
940269
RECOMMENDATION, RE-1572
Robert M. and Deborah K. Carney
Page 2
The staff has concerns in creating a land-locked parcel with no direct public
road access. Because of the lot size and configuration choices requested in this
application and the previous recorded exemption, the proposed 61 acre parcel
would access Weld County Road 38 via a 635' x 30' road located on the smaller
lot. While this may be readily accomplished with an access easement agreement
between the property owners of the two lots, it is the staff's opinion that this
proposal is in conflict with efficient and orderly development.
The staff has additional concerns whether adequate water will be available for
the potential uses of the property. The well permit allows shared use of the
well among as many as three residences on the existing 68 acres. Livestock
watering is also allowed; however, the well water may be used to irrigate only
one acre of the entire 68. If this recorded exemption is approved., the staff
questions the sufficiency of this water source for agricultural uses and how it
would be divided between the lots.
Due to the above-stated reasons, the Department of Planning Services recommends
denial of this request. It is the staff' s opinion that this recorded exemption
does not satisfy the criteria for approval as set forth in Section 11 of the Weld
County Subdivision Ordinance.

We have reviewed the above referenced application to split a 6 acre lot from a 68 acre
parcel. The water supply is to be from individual on lot wells. A preliminary review under
Senate Bill 5 rules indicates that there is NO non tributary water available for
appropriation underlying this property. We may be able to issue one inhouse use well
permit for the proposed 6 acre lot, after the county approves the split, if the following
conditions can be met:
1. The property has not been previously subdivided or exempted since June 1,
1972.
2. The well would be the only well exempted under Section 37-92-602, located on
the 6 acre tot.
3. The return flow is to the same stream system as the well is located in.
4. The waste water treatment system must not have a consumptive use greater than
10 percent. A septic and leach field system is considered to have a consumptive use
not exceeding 10 percent.
The well permit which will be available will be limited to use for ordinary household
purposes inside one single-family dwelling. Outside use for lawn and garden irrigation or
watering of domestic animals is prohibited. The rate of pumping will be limited to 15
gallons per minute. Plat notes and covenants should reflect these limitations on well use.
Prospective lot purchasers should be made aware of the limitations on water use. We
recommend that a copy of this letter be given to prospective lot purchasers and submitted
with the well permit application in order to expedite our evaluation.
940269
Ms. Gloria Dunn
January 7, 1994
Page 2
A permit for a domestic well will be available for the larger lot the same as for any
lot of 35 acres or more. If the conditions stated above can be met and the :limitations
on well use are satisfactory to the applicant, then we have no objection to the proposal and
recommend approval.
